The Mumbai Academy of Moving Image (MAMI) has announced and issued its Call for Entries for the 17th Mumbai Film Festival which is scheduled to be held in Mumbai from October 29 – November 5, 2015. MAMI is now accepting submissions from across India and the world for the prestigious festival.

The MAMI team led by Festival Director, Anupama Chopra has received an overwhelming show of support from members of the Indian Film fraternity who have come together to commit their time and resources to make the 17th Mumbai Film Festival a showcase of the best creative talent from India and around the world.

To kick off the preparations for the 17th edition of the Festival, Team MAMI has produced a special Call for Entries film that brought together four of the industry’s leading production houses. The film is produced by Vinod Chopra Films and Equinox and is supported by Dharma Productions and Phantom Films.

Leading stars Ranbir Kapoor and Alia Bhatt as well as some of the most recognised directors, Karan Johar, Vidhu Vinod Chopra and Raju Hirani, along with Festival Director – Anupama Chopra and Chaitanya Tamhane, Winner of Best Film in the International Competition, MAMI 2014 can be seen in the film.

Anupama Chopra, Festival Director, MAMI said, “The MAMI film is one of the many miracles that is enabling this festival to survive and thrive. Four production houses, artists and crew gave us their talent and time free of cost and made this happen. I am extremely grateful to each one of them. May your tribe increase.”

The digital release of the Call for Entries film, which has been directed by Priyanka Ghose from Equinox, is scheduled for Monday, 18th May 2015. The film will also release in all PVR theatres in the first week of June, 2015.

The recently appointed MAMI team members are bringing together their expertise and experience to give Mumbai and India a bigger, better and even more exciting 17th edition of the Mumbai Film Festival. Along with Chairperson, Kiran Rao and Festival Director, Anupama Chopra, the members of the new Board of Trustees of MAMI are Filmmakers Anurag Kashyap, Farhan Akhtar, Karan Johar, Vikramaditya Motwane, Actor Riteish Deshmukh, Actress Deepika Padukone, Mr. Anand Mahindra, Chairman & MD, Mahindra Group, Mr. Ajay Bijli, Chairman and MD, PVR Pvt. and Mr. Siddharth Roy Kapur, MD, Disney.

Earlier this year in February 2015, the MAMI team invited Cameron Bailey, Artistic Director, TIFF and Natalie Lue, Vice-President, Production and Visitor Experience of the Toronto International Film Festival (TIFF) to conduct a series of workshops. They visited Mumbai to share their experiences, learnings and insights over the years from TIFF with the MAMI team. TIFF is recognised as one of the most successful Film Festivals around the world. Traditionally, many Best Picture Oscar winners come out of the Toronto Film Festival.
